How To Choose The Right Closing Gift
A closing gift is a statement. It says “I know this is a big deal.” The best ones combine useful kitchen tools with decorative touches that feel like a home is already being built. Here is what separates a forgettable box from a gift that gets a text message later.
Go for Pieces, Not Fluff
A set with 11 to 21 practical items — cutting boards, towels, shakers, candles — feels substantial. A single trinket in a giant box feels empty. Count the pieces before you click.
Look for Ready-to-Gift Packaging
The best closing gifts arrive inside a keepsake box or basket with a card and a bow. No wrapping paper required. That “from the start and straight to the door” ease saves you time and assures a polished presentation.
Natural Materials Land Best
Bamboo serving boards, acacia wood charcuterie platters, and marble accents signal quality without being flashy. They are food-safe, durable, and fit any decor — from a mid-century bungalow to a modern high-rise.

Understanding the Specs
Piece Count vs. Perceived Value
A set with 11 to 21 items feels like a “haul” when the box opens. But a single high-quality item — like a personalized marble charcuterie board — can feel more luxurious than a box of smaller accessories. Match the count to your client: more is better for first-time buyers starting from zero; one premium piece works for established homeowners who already have kitchen gear.
Material Quality and Care
Bamboo is the most common material across these sets because it is lightweight, sustainable, and looks warm. The trade-off is care: bamboo items are hand-wash only and must never soak or go in a dishwasher. Crystal glass like the AW BRIDAL set is 100% lead-free and BPA-free, but also hand-wash only. If dishwasher safety matters to your client, prioritize stainless steel tumblers or ceramic mugs over bamboo or glass.
